Radio Free AsiaTranslated from Khmer by SocheataThach Vien, the President of the Khmer Kampuchea-Krom Federation (KKF) in Europe and Vice-President of the KKF in the world, said today that he and a number of Khmer associations are uniting their forces to organize an overseas mass demonstration in France to protest against the Vietnamese authority. The demonstration is planned for 22 April.
Mr. Thach Vien said that the planned mass demonstration to protest against the Vietnamese for its oppression on Khmer Krom monks and Khmer Krom people. The demonstration will be participated by Khmer Krom people from several cities.
Thach Vien said: “I cannot tell you the exact number, but for the city of Lyon (France) which is located 500 kilometers from Paris, there will be at least 50-60 people participating. In Paris, our brothers and sisters from various associations have agreed to hold the demonstration, however, I cannot tell you the exact number yet.”
The mass demonstration of Cambodian People and representatives of Khmer Krom associations will be held at the Trocadero Esplanade, Paris, to protest against the Vietnamese authority which violated the freedom rights and the religious freedom of Khmer Krom monks, as well as those of Khmer Krom people in Preah Trapeang and Khleang province (Tra Vinh and Soc Trang in Vietnamese), and they have defrocked several Khmer Krom monks by force.
Thach Vien said that the demonstration will consist of displaying banners and slogans as well as calling on the international community to apply pressure on the Vietnamese government, there will be no march held.
Thach Vien said: “We have prepared banners regarding the oppressions of Khmer Krom monks perpetrated by the Vietnamese authority, and we will call on the International community to pressure the Vietnamese government so they respect the rights and the religious freedom of Khmer Krom people. We are organizing the demonstration in such a way as to issue our calls to other communities. There will be no march, we will organize the demonstration at the Trocadero Esplanade, this is the usual place we hold our demonstrations.”
